As a platform owner, your goal is to utilize your platform's analytics to better understand your platform's progress and use those analytics to better succeed as a platform owner. In this post, we'll share some tips on how to do just that.

1. Understand Your Metrics

The first step to utilizing your platform's analytics is to understand what metrics you should be tracking. This can vary depending on the type of platform you're running, but some common metrics include:

  • User engagement: This includes metrics like time spent on site, page views, and click-through rates. These metrics can help you understand how engaged your users are with your platform and which content is resonating with them.
  • User acquisition: This includes metrics like new user sign-ups, referral sources, and conversion rates. These metrics can help you understand where your users are coming from and how effective your marketing and promotional efforts are.
  • Revenue: This includes metrics like subscription rates, average revenue per user, and churn rate. These metrics can help you understand how well your platform is monetizing and whether or not you're retaining your users over time.

By understanding these metrics and tracking them over time, you can gain a better understanding of how your platform is performing and where you should focus your efforts to improve.

2. Use Analytics to Identify Opportunities

Once you have a good understanding of your platform's metrics, you can use that data to identify opportunities for growth and improvement. For example, if you notice that a particular type of content is consistently driving high engagement, you can focus your efforts on creating more of that type of content.

Likewise, if you notice that a certain referral source is driving a high percentage of new sign-ups, you can double down on your efforts to promote your platform on that channel. By using your analytics to identify opportunities, you can make data-driven decisions that can help drive growth and improve user engagement.

3. A/B Test Your Ideas

When it comes to making changes to your platform, it can be hard to know what will be effective and what won't. That's why it's important to A/B test your ideas to see what works best. A/B testing involves creating two versions of a particular feature or content and testing them with different groups of users to see which performs better.

For example, if you're considering making changes to your subscription pricing, you could create two different pricing models and test them with different groups of users to see which results in more conversions. By A/B testing your ideas, you can make informed decisions that are backed by data rather than just relying on intuition or assumptions.

4. Monitor Your Progress Over Time

Finally, it's important to regularly monitor your progress over time. Set up regular reports or dashboards that track your key metrics so that you can see how your platform is performing on a weekly, monthly, or quarterly basis. This will allow you to track your progress over time and make adjustments as needed.

For example, if you notice that your user engagement is starting to decline, you can use your analytics to dig deeper and identify what might be causing the decline. Perhaps you need to create more engaging content or make changes to your platform's user interface to make it more user-friendly.

By monitoring your progress over time and making data-driven decisions, you can ensure that your platform is always moving in the right direction.
